>>Hey, if you have only one CPU, make sure poindering is off in both programs.
>>This means creating a new Chessmaster Personality with "Deep Thinking" not
>>checked. Also it's good to Pause Chessmaster when it's Yace's move, because even
>>when not thinking, the Chessmaster GUI takes up a lot of resourses.
